Ticket VB-2214: Locked vault blocking heuristic config reads

The RouteForge driver-assignment heuristic fetches its weighting config from the Coffervault store, which is currently sealed after last night's node restart. Plugin authors: your scoring hooks will receive stale weights until the vault is unsealed, so expect assignment drift in test runs. Do not hardcode fallbacks. Ops will unseal during the maintenance window; plugin certification jobs resume afterward. For unsealing, operators should use the recovery passphrase below.

unlock words, bawef-kahap: sorax-sorir-quenys-aldok

Subject: Pointsledger cut-over complete

All —

Cut-over to the new Pointsledger backend finished last night. Old ledger is read-only; writes go to the new API only. Plugin authors: the legacy accrual hook is gone — use the event stream instead. Balances reconciled to within tolerance; three disputed accounts flagged for manual review. Update your integrations before Friday. The new endpoint configuration is as follows.

deployment values, yageg-hahig:
WENAEL_HOST=wenael.tolvaqlabs.internal
WENAEL_PORT=4000

Changelog 4.2.0 — Font vendoring defaults changed

As of this release, Quillport no longer fetches third-party fonts at render time. All fonts are vendored into the artifact at build, and the runtime fetch path is disabled by default. If a render job complains about a missing face, it means the build step skipped vendoring — rebuild rather than re-enabling remote fetch, since that path is deprecated and slow. On-call should know the new defaults shipped to every environment. The service now starts with the following values.

settings of yajop-kaweg:
zorael:
  log_level: error
  metrics_host: metrics.zorael.qorvellabs.internal
  pin: 7019
  pool_size: 8